Symptom
When forwarding a Candidate to a Job Requisition and does not select any filter criteria for the Job Requisitions, a random number of results appear given a certain filter criteria, despite having more active Job Requisitions available.

Environment
SuccessFactors Recruiting Management - All versions
Reproducing the Issue
- Go to Recruiting and click on Candidates.
- Search for any candidate and click on the "Forward to Requisitions" button at the bottom of the page.
- Do not select any filter criteria and click on 'Search'.
- Only 25 results are displayed even though there are many other active requisitions in the system.
Cause
The system is behaving according to the current design. In case the filters are not set to restrict the results and "Any Filter" option is selected for the different fields, then the system will sort all the job requisitions in the system in a given order.
Resolution
To make the most of this functionality, you should perform a search with more refined criteria to optimize the resulting list of job requisitions and also relay on the Column "Relevance" as it will display requisitions based on the given filters and form content.
With the new Redesigned Applicant Management in the Job Application Workbench, the search results will display all active Job Requisitions.
